Barcelona's sporting director Robert Fernandez spent Sunday in London to watch Philippe Coutinho play for Liverpool during their 4-1 loss to Tottenham at Wembley.
SPORT caught Robert, along with scout Urbano Ortega, as he returned to Barcelona from the English capital on Monday after watching the Brazilian in action.
Robert and Urbano flew back on Vueling flight VY7823 at 9.45am (UK time) from Gatwick.
On Sunday, Barça took another step towards signing Coutinho, even though it was not the best day for the player or his team on the pitch.
